What questions should I ask a plumbing contractor?
Set clear expectations by discussing these critical questions upfront:
- Proper licensing and insurance documentation?
- Free or paid estimate policy?
- Rate structure (flat/hourly)?
- Team qualifications and training?
- Accident and damage procedures?
- 24/7 emergency availability?
- Cleanup service inclusion?
- Warranty and guarantee terms?
This conversation establishes mutual understanding and sets the stage for successful collaboration.
Should I clean before the plumber comes?
Prior to your plumber's arrival, we recommend clearing away any clutter, boxes, or debris that might obstruct their work area. Along with general cleanup, focusing on sanitizing the actual work site, like under sinks or around toilets, is important.
Maintain a safe environment by keeping children and pets clear of the work space during the service call.
How much are typical plumbing repair costs?
Typically, plumbing repair services cost $325 on average, with a range of $175 to $4,000 depending on the job.
Common price examples:
- Simple toilet repairs: $150 - $400
- Burst pipe emergencies: $1,000 - $4,000+
- Drain cleaning: $100 - $275
- Water heater repair: $200 - $600
- Faucet replacement: $150 - $350
Job complexity, property size, and existing pipe types affect the total cost. External conditions including supply chain difficulties and material shortages influence the final bill.
How much do plumbers typically charge?
The average cost to hire a plumber is around $100 an hour but can vary between $45 and $200 an hour depending on the plumber's experience and the repair that you need.
Common Rate Structure:
- Regular hourly: $45-$200
- Emergency hourly: $150 minimum
- Trip fee: $100-$350
- Holiday rates: Increased pricing
Rates are influenced by the plumber's experience level, geographic location, time of service, and complexity of the repair job.
How long do plumbers take to complete a plumbing job?
Typical household plumbing repairs generally take only a few hours to complete. Common examples are sink installation, pipe or toilet drain cleaning, and dishwasher hookup. Extended timelines are common for complex plumbing work. Such as projects needing demolition for pipe access, digging for gas lines, or custom-ordered parts and materials. Weather conditions may affect outdoor plumbing work timelines.
When should I call a plumber instead of DIY-ing my project?
When DIY plumbing attempts aren't meeting expectations, it's appropriate to call a specialist.
Professional help is advised for:
- More extensive pipe damage than expected
- Leaks or damage in hard-to-reach places
- Tasks requiring specialized tools or equipment
- Jobs that involve cutting or replacing sections of pipe or fittings
- Work involving hot water, steam or gas
Perfectly acceptable to admit when you need professional backup. If the work is more complicated than planned, hire a qualified plumber.
